Brother and sister figure in hit-and-run incident in Laguna
An 11-year-old boy and his 6-year-old sister were injured and traumatized after they figured in a hit-and-run incident in Biñan, Laguna.
CCTV footage captured how the two siblings were hit by a motorcycle as they were crossing the pedestrian lane in Barangay Canlalay.
The two riders aboard the motorcycle stopped briefly after hitting the children but sped away afterward.
The two suspects eventually presented themselves to authorities.
The children’s mother, Amelia Eribal, said the kids were traumatized by the incident.
“Ayaw pa po talagang pumasok, natatakot po sa pagtawid-tawid. Kapag po may sasakyan na paparating, talagang napapakapit,” she said.
Last year, 23 vehicular accidents were recorded in Barangay Canlalay.
In 2018, there were over 4,000 hit-and-run incidents recorded across Metro Manila.
Experts blame this problem on a lack of road safety precautions.
“We have to remember that pedestrians should always be the priority sa road natin, hindi ‘yung motorized vehicle. Kasi masyadong car-centric ‘yung ating society,” transportation studies expert from UP Diliman Dr. Regin Regidor explained.
